The inspection was thorough, but the recommended repairs for my 2006 GMC Envoy totaled over $6,000, which felt excessive for a vehicle of this age. When I asked for a quote limited to safety-critical items (passenger-side ball joints and a front wheel bearing), the revised estimate was still very high, including $379 for a single ball joint. The labor costs seemed reasonable, but the parts pricing was difficult to justify. I ultimately had the same work completed at a smaller independent shop and saved approximately $1,200. The staff was polite and professional, but I would recommend getting a second opinion if you have an older vehicle or are working within a budget.
